- Facts about Hong Kong's history include12:
- People have been living in the region of Hong Kong for more than 3,000 years.
- In 1821 British merchants began to use Hong Kong’s harbor.
- Great Britain and China fought several wars in the mid-1800s. Britain won those wars, and it took control of Hong Kong for 99 years.
- In 1984 Britain agreed to return Hong Kong to China.
- Hong Kong has many pink buildings because it is the cheapest paint2.
- Old buildings have rounded corners so pedestrians can see easily2.
- Lyndhurst Terrace was where Hong Kong’s earliest brothels were established2.
- There were invisible borders in place to segregate Western life and Chinese life2.
